Choose your training path
Learn when and how it works best for you.
Introduction to Distributed SQL and CockroachDB
Learn the fundamentals of distributed SQL databases and see how CockroachDB redefines scale and consistency.
Building a Highly Resilient Multi-region Database using CockroachDB
Design a zero-data-loss, highly available multi-region database with CockroachDB.
CockroachDB Configuration & Deployment
Optimize infrastructure and ensure high availability, resilience, and security in distributed CockroachDB deployments.
Schema Design for Distributed SQL with CockroachDB
Learn how indexing, key selection, and architecture impact performance and consistency.
Distributed Transaction Handling & Optimization
Understand how CockroachDB ensures transactional consistency and how to optimize for concurrency and performance.
Enterprise Application Development with CockroachDB I
Explore serializable isolation and build consistent, ACID-compliant applications with CockroachDB.
CockroachDB Configuration & Deployment
Hands-on configuration exercises for high-availability CockroachDB clusters.
Schema Design for Distributed SQL with CockroachDB
Understand indexing, key-selection, and architecture trade-offs.
Distributed Transaction Handling & Optimization
Concurrency patterns, performance tuning, and ACID guarantees.
CockroachDB SQL Statement Performance Tuning
Diagnose, analyze, and optimize SQL query performance using DB Console and EXPLAIN ANALYZE.
CockroachDB Cluster Maintenance
Scale, upgrade, and recover clusters with minimal downtime.
Deploying Multi-region Clusters
Hands-on expertise in deploying resilient, low-latency multi-region clusters using survival goals and follower reads.
Introduction to Distributed SQL and CockroachDB
Learn the fundamentals of distributed SQL databases and see how CockroachDB redefines scale and consistency.
Practical First Steps with CockroachDB
Get hands-on with CockroachDB and start building your first cluster.
Building a Highly Resilient Multi-region Database using CockroachDB
Design a zero-data-loss, highly available multi-region database with CockroachDB.
Managing Latency in a Strongly-Consistent Multi-Region Database
Optimize CockroachDB latency in a multi-region environment using locality settings and follower reads.
Enterprise Application Development with CockroachDB I
Explore serializable isolation and build consistent, ACID-compliant applications with CockroachDB.
Enterprise Application Development with CockroachDB II
Master application-side transaction management with best practices and hands-on exercises.
Certifications
Prove your CockroachDB skills — earn a digital credential.
CockroachDB Certified Developer
CockroachDB Certified Developers have demonstrated mastery of CockroachDB core concepts, distributed SQL architecture, and the skills required to develop applications that meet performance objectives across a variety of CockroachDB workloads.
CockroachDB Certified Administrator
CockroachDB Certified Administrators can proactively handle critical tasks like designing cluster topologies to meet business goals, cluster performance tuning, fault tolerance, and disaster recovery for large distributed workloads.